Steps to Equity for Students with Disabilities
Sarah Brandt; Amy Szarkowski
Learning Professional, v44 n5 p30-34 2023
Designing professional learning that meets the diverse needs of special education professionals is exciting, challenging, and critically important. The staff at the Children's Center for Communication/Beverly School for the Deaf in Massachusetts support deaf, hard of hearing, and hearing children from ages 3 to 22 with a range of communication and developmental challenges. To ensure that equity is at the core of their work, they have developed a framework to support the design and implementation of standards-based, equity-centered professional learning for special education professionals in their school and beyond. This paper provides a road map for educators from all disciplines as well as cultural, linguistic, and professional backgrounds which can be used to examine the professional learning they lead or engage in and identify opportunities to embed equity.
